redis限制接口调用次数 redis控制数量

导读:Redis是一款高性能的内存数据库 , 可以用来控制数量 。本文将介绍如何使用Redis来实现数量控制 。
1. 设置过期时间
可以使用Redis的expire命令来设置键值对的过期时间 。当键值对的过期时间到达后,该键值对将被自动删除 。通过这种方式,可以控制某些数据的生命周期 , 避免数据过期或者占用过多的内存 。
2. 使用计数器
Redis提供了incr和decr命令,可以对一个键值对进行增加或减少操作 。通过这种方式,可以实现对某个数量的控制,例如限制用户每天只能发送10条消息 。
3. 使用有序集合
有序集合可以用来存储一组带有权重的元素,元素按照权重从小到大排序 。可以使用zadd命令向有序集合中添加元素,并使用zrem命令移除元素 。通过这种方式,可以实现对某个数量范围内的控制 , 例如限制某个城市最多容纳10000人 。
【redis限制接口调用次数 redis控制数量】总结:Redis提供了多种方法来实现数量控制 , 包括设置过期时间、使用计数器和使用有序集合 。这些方法可以帮助我们更好地管理数据和资源 , 提高系统的可靠性和性能 。

    推荐阅读